US DATA: Jan durable goods new orders -3.7%, well below the -2.5% exp, 
led by a -10.0% in transportation.
-Within transportation, nondefense aircraft orders -28.4%, defense 
aircrafts orders -45.6%, mtr vehicle orders +0.1%, and unlisted transpo 
components -21.6%, according to an MNI calc.
- Durable goods ex-transport orders -0.3% vs +0.2% exp. This soft 
reading was due to declines in all categories apart from small gains in 
fabricated metals and computers and electronic products. 
- Nondefense capital goods new orders -1.5% and -0.2% ex. aircraft. 
- Durable shipments +0.2%. Nondef cap gds shipments flat but +0.1% ex. 
air. Durable inventories +0.3%, unfilled orders -0.3%.
